Questions And Answer | Back Directory | [Reaction]
- Palladium precatalyst for Suzuki-Miyaura coupling reactions.
- Palladium precatalyst for arylation reactions of primary amines, secondary amines, primary amides, phenols, alcohols, tert-butyl acetate.
- Palladium precatalyst for fluorination reactions

tBuDavePhos Pd G3 is a third generation (G3) Buchwald precatalyst. It is air, moisture and thermally-stable and is highly soluble in a wide range of common organic solvents. It has a long life in solutions. tBuDavePhos Pd G3 is an excellent reagent for palladium catalyzed cross-coupling reactions. Some of its unique features include lower catalyst loadings, shorter reaction time, efficient formation of the active catalytic species and accurate control of ligand: palladium ratio. | [reaction suitability]
